Anthony Albanese condemns attack on US consulate in Sydney

A person has attacked the US consulate in Sydney with a sledgehammer, damaging windows and spray-painting red inverted triangles, a symbol sometimes used by pro-Palestinian activists.
This incident reflects rising tensions over the war between Hamas and Israel. Prime Minister Anthony Albanese and NSW Premier Chris Minns both stressed the importance of non-violent expression of views.
The attack occurred at 3am with CCTV footage showing a person wearing a dark hoodie trying to break several windows and spray painting the building.
The key quote: “We should be able to have views — including on issues which are difficult. The Middle East conflict is a difficult issue. It is complex. It certainly needs some nuance and isn’t a matter of just sloganeering.” — Prime Minister Anthony Albanese.

What comes next: Authorities are investigating the attack and urging anyone with information to contact Crime Stoppers, as Australian leaders continue to call for respectful and peaceful political discourse amidst ongoing global conflicts.
